集成Git:Git是软件开发人员最常用的工具之一。VS Code附带一个直观的基于GUI的Git版本控制系统,以加强与其他团队成员的协作,并将您的更改推送到中央代码库。除了VS Code外,还有其他功能强大的文本编辑器,可以用来在Linux上开发C#代码。一些例子包括Rider、Sublime Text和Vim。下载链接:https://code.visualstudio.c...
最常用的编译器是gcc编译器 、 调试工具: 方便对C语言的目标代码进行调试 GDB是绝大多数开发人员使用的调试器 项目管理和维护工具: make 等是一种控制编译或者重复编译软件的工具,可以对C语言的程序源文件进行有效的管理 c语言代码编辑工具 Vim vim的启动和退出 在终端输入vim 或者(vim+文件名) ,即可启动vim编辑...
包含到c源程序中的头文件可以是系统提供的,这些头文件一般被放在/usr/include目录下。在程序中#include它们要使用尖括号(< >)。另外开发人员也可以定义自己的头文件,这些文件一般与c源程序放在同一目录下,此时在#include中要用双引号("")。 (4)特殊符号,预编译程序可以识别一些特殊的符号。 例如在源程序中出现的...
四、集成开发工具的应用 4.1 集成本地开发工具的意义 在软件开发的过程中,工具的选择往往决定了项目的成败。LinuxTools 不仅是一个强大的集成开发环境,更是一个连接了众多本地开发工具的桥梁。通过将 GNU Autotools、Valgrind 等工具无缝集成,LinuxTools 极大地简化了开发流程,提高了开发效率。这种集成不仅意味着开发者...
51CTO博客已为您找到关于linux下c 开发ide的相关内容,包含IT学习相关文档代码介绍、相关教程视频课程,以及linux下c 开发ide问答内容。更多linux下c 开发ide相关解答可以来51CTO博客参与分享和学习,帮助广大IT技术人实现成长和进步。
Make 工具的作用就是实现编译连接过程的自动化。它定义了一种语言,用来描述源文件、目标文件以及可执行文件之间的关系,通过检查文件的时间戳来决定程序中哪些文件需要更新编译,并发送相应的命令 我们在开发项目的时候,将程序划分为多个模块,分解到不同的文件中之后。当其中的某一部分发生改变之后,因为其他文件的目标源...
在Linux环境下进行软件开发,GCC、Make和CMake是三个必不可少的工具。GCC用于编译C/C++等语言写的源代码,Make用于自动化构建过程,而CMake则是一个跨平台的自动化构建系统,可以生成适用于各种平台的Makefile文件。下面将分别介绍这三个工具的安装方法。 安装GCC GCC(GNU Compiler Collection)是GNU项目发布的开源编译器...
为了配置C++代码开发环境,首先,我们需要配置编译器。编译器是一种将源代码翻译成机器可执行代码的工具,...
linux下的C语言开发(makefile编写)对于程序设计员来说,makefile是我们绕不过去的一个坎。可能对于习惯Visual C++的用户来说,是否会编写makefile无所谓。毕竟工具本身已经帮我们做好了全部的编译流程。但是在Linux上面,一切变得不一样了,没有人会为你做这一切。编代码要靠你,测试要靠你,最后自动化编译设计也要靠你...
0.1 开发库与开发工具链 所使用的开发库与开发工具链如下 沁恒官方提供的固件库 RISC-V Embedded GNUC交叉编译工具链 沁恒官方提供的Openocd VSCode 对于RISC-V Embedded GNUC交叉编译工具链和Openocd在MounRiver官网提供的MRS_Toolchain_Linux工具包中有包含。下载以后自行安装和配置路径。